Position Summary
Cyber Analysts support a 24/7 operation and are responsible for designing, implementing, monitoring, and maintaining data and information for national security. The role is tasked with identifying vulnerabilities within systems, resolving them, and then responding to cybersecurity breaches when they occur.
Job Responsibilities
- Threat Detection and Prevention: Identify potential security threats and develop strategies to mitigate risks. This includes monitoring network activity and analyzing security incidents.
- Security Implementation: Design and implement security systems to protect sensitive data and information systems from unauthorized access and cyberattacks.
- Incident Response: Respond to security breaches and incidents, conducting forensic investigations and documenting findings to improve future security measures.
- Collaboration: Work with IT teams and management to ensure compliance with security policies and regulations, and to educate employees on best security practices.
- Continuous Improvement: Stay updated on the latest cybersecurity trends and technologies to enhance the organization's security
